BEFORE USE

Remove any packing material and loose parts from unit.
Check the accessories before use. It should be fit with the machine and your purpose.
If the machine is new, the battery must first be charged.
Attention! After long time storage, the battery capacity will be reduce.
A new battery or one which has not been used for an extended period achieves full performance only 
after charging and discharging cycles. A substantial drop in operating period per charge indicates that the 
battery is worn out and must be replaced.

ELECTRICAL SAFETY

•  Always check that the power supply corresponds to the voltage on the rating plate.

•  Power tool plugs must match the outlet. Never modify the plug in any way. Do not use adapter plugs with earthed 

power tools. Unmodified plugs and matching outlets will reduce the risk of an electric shock.

•  Avoid body contact with earthed surfaces such as pipes, radiators, kitchen ranges and refrigerators. There is an 

increased risk of an electric shock if your body is earthed.

•  Do not expose power tools to rain or wet conditions. If water gets inside a power tool, it will increase the risk of an 

electric shock.

•  Do not damage the cord. Never use the cord for carrying, pulling or unplugging the power tool. Keep the cord away 

from heat, oil, sharp edges or moving parts. Damaged or entangled cords increase the risk of an electric shock.
